    First determine your router. You can use one of these guides specific to your router. PortForward.com - Free Help Setting up Your Router or Firewall

    If all three of your servers are on the same PC, that makes it easier. Use the IP address of that machine, and forward ports 29000, 29100, and 29200. If your running your CMS/Webpage from there, include port 80 as well.

    If you don't have a static external IP address, you can also use no-ip.com to make a name for your friends to access.
